Server Issue
Home › Forums › PirateCraft Server Updates › Server Issue
- This topic has 11 replies, 6 voices, and was last updated 10 years, 10 months ago by Jon.
-
AuthorPosts
-
February 23, 2014 at 7:47 pm #1615
At the moment piratecraft is currently whitelisted for maintenance.
At 5:18am this morning (23/02/2014) the server crashed because our hosting HDD storge got completly filled up, we run on SSD for maximum performance, This is due to sharing a node with other servers, a few of these children running servers used third party backup solutions, didnt configure them properly and filled up the shared node/server.
Now this is where it gets bad, It took me about 4 hours to diagnose and figure out what had happened, what was affected, get a hosting responce, get a responce from plugin developers, thankfully I have such amazing community to help me get through stresful situations like this.When the server rebooted, it booted without any configs for Griefprevetnion, Wordborder, GroupManager, Autorank and a few other vital plugins. These configs were overwritten by completly blank data, keeping the files but clearing out the content inside them.
The reason for this was explained to me in a developer responce:If you run out of space, every plugin that writes data on shutdown will erase its own data, it is a terrible flaw. This is why I keep backups of essentials, and switched to SQL for GP. The data you need is absolutely lost in its current state.
What this means is that it gets worse, GriefPrevetnion claim data for everybodies claims is lost, The Hosting company does not keep backups, I do not have backups of this specific data, which Im kicking myself for, since its not exactly practical to FTP into a server every day and manually take backups of everything.
With no griefprevention protecting anything, this left the server exposed to any player that joined in the 2 hour period it took me to notice anything was strange with the server on a sunday morning.Now, We caught this just in time, The world isnt damaged, I have automatic worldbackups, Stats are not damaged, So I can get Autorank working again, Worldborder is a 1 command fix, But Claims are lost, Player data seems to not be wiped, but the claims themselfs are all gone.
This strange and uniqie problem has left me and reaper in a very, very sticky situation, Our hosting provider didnt come back with anything helpful at all (Surprise, Surprise) and im furious at myself for not considering this could have been a problem.
I don’t think this was caused by hackers, just poor execution of hosting providers (For the third time) and my ignorance for trusting a minecraft hosting company to keep backups.
What will happen then?
We have to re-claim the land, Thankfully we have such an amazing admin, Iamtherepaer89 has spent countless hours scouring the map for visable buildings and admin claiming them, but there is no way we will be able to even make a dent in the 380+ claims that were made on the server.I will move griefprevention data to a new database system which I can make automatic backups from to external hosting providers.
But what I want now, from PirateCraft players are ideas on how we handle opening the server back up with hundreads of un-claimed buildings, its a pirates paradice for looting and griefing, and there will be a lot of drama which I am not looking forward to.
You can see the current protected buildings that reaper has claimed on the live map.
February 23, 2014 at 7:57 pm #1616everything i have claimed over the last couple of hours is currently innaccesible to any player, i know roughly whos claims are whos and once i have been contacted regarding your claim, i can transfer it over to you
until then it remains an admin claim so its not looterd,
if i have missed your claim im sorry but you hid it too well hah!
February 23, 2014 at 8:09 pm #1617Give players 2000ish blocks, and let them roam free to do whatever they want. You could work out how much averagely each player had, via their playing hours, and add 1000ish on to compensate blocks gained by other means, then let players claim what they want, or keep a watchful eye over their claiming.
February 23, 2014 at 8:15 pm #1618It seems Claim Blocks seem to be intact, I got mine given back to me, somehow.
So thats one less problem.February 23, 2014 at 8:26 pm #1620Hey Guys,
First let me say thanks for everything the two of you do,…
Given the above information,… is there any other alternatives available? Perhaps a world wipe and starting over?
No doubt there is already thousands of player hours into the current world,… but it’s going to be a terrible nightmare for you and Reap to try to administer every single previous claim,… Not to mention the potential griefing, looting and general pirate normal stuff… (I am cringing, just thinking of watching chat!)
I just want to be sure it’s realistic for the two of you to try to attempt this… I think it’s going to be the more difficult path.
February 23, 2014 at 8:26 pm #1621Another note here, ther eis no point in asking:-
.When will we be live
. When will everything be sorted
. why is it taking so long.at the end of the day we are trying to put right somebody elses mistake, we are asd frustrated as all of you, expcept we have to worry about all of your needs and not just our own.
we are really doing our best.
February 23, 2014 at 11:37 pm #1622when i try to join, and this was like 5 mins ago, it says “i am not white-listed on this server!” ?????? is this because of the crash or is the white list a list of good players and if your not on it your banned? Why would i be banned?
*PLEASE HELP*
February 24, 2014 at 12:39 am #1629Eagle,
It’s “whitelisted” for everyone… Read to the top,… the server crashed and is basically closed while Reaper and Godsdead try to fix it…
Reaper created a different thread, explaining it will likely be 48 hours before it will be re-opened, and has asked everyone to go to that thread and post where they had claims to try to move the process along.
You can help by going there and posting your claims (if you know them)… hopefully it will be open to all again in a few days.
February 25, 2014 at 6:30 am #1637I’ve been always paying attention to chat from the world map, and good luck with finding all the claims and etc. Hope we overcome this problem soon, and get the server up and running. No rush.
Captain of the Pirate Crew Black Clover
See ya maties either behind my cannons or in their line of fire
February 25, 2014 at 11:56 am #1639I think we’re pretty much there, here’s a small update:
- Reaper spent hours claiming builds, I moved the system to MYSQL and it had a melt down, So I took those 100+ claim data and manually added them to the new MySQL storage system, This is what took the majority of time
- Fixed the other plugins that got taken out, Missives, Autorank, Player Ranks, World Border.
- Wiped the cannon database, it was throwing errors, so you’ll have to re-set the cannons, Just break a button then re-add it.
- Updated plugins that needed updating
- Moved from Bukkit to Spigot while we have the time!
- Other miscellaneous fixes
We had to move to some development builds of griefprevention to get us on this new storage system to make sure this does not happen again, Which stopped URL’s being able to be added in chat, Until I get a reply with the permission node, Looks like we cant paste links into chat.
As for the hundreds of admin claims, there is no automated way to claim your build back, you will have to ask me or repaer to hand the claim over to you.
February 25, 2014 at 12:06 pm #1640Great news t’ hear, all we need t’do be wait for t’48 hours, aye? or be I wrong?
Captain of the Pirate Crew Black Clover
See ya maties either behind my cannons or in their line of fire
February 25, 2014 at 4:45 pm #164448hrs from the original post so around 24 now!
-
AuthorPosts
The forum ‘PirateCraft Server Updates’ is closed to new topics and replies.
/50 Online
Vote
Get daily vote key rewards for voting! Use your keys at /warp cove